Jade is approximately 10 weeks old as of February 2012, and was one of three sisters brought to a Sacramento area shelter when a family decided they no longer wanted her. She and her sisters look to be mostly German Shepherd, with maybe a touch of something else in them.

Jade is a cute female puppy with one ear that still flops over. She is the typical puppy, unsure of new things and wanting to learn about everything with her mouth. She is learning to go to the door to go potty, but won't come get you or hold it for long yet. She sleeps quietly in a crate at night. She doesn't have much prey drive, and looks at the outdoor cat in her foster home as a playmate. Jade is the quietest of the group, she likes to play, but can also entertain herself.

She is the typical puppy, full of energy one minute and snoring at your feet the next. Since she is a German Shepherd, she'll need daily exposure to new things so she doesn't become shy or fearful. She'll also need interaction and exercise thoughout the day, and frequent quiet-times where she can learn how to entertain herself and be alone.

She's a great little puppy just waiting for someone to work with her and help her become a great dog.
